Abstract: The paper reviews the need of graphs in the course of human adaptation to nature and transformation of nature, and the role graphs played in social development by looking back at how script and number originated from graphs. The paper explains the features, status and functions of the graph based on a four dimensional descriptive structure, including “shape”, “meaning”, “element” and “utility”, and also analyzes the evolution of graphs on these four dimensions. It is shown that the “shape” dimension is characterized with height, the “meaning” dimension with depth, the “element” dimension with fusion and “utility” dimension with penetration. Along this line of graphic evolution, the present study explicates the formation, transformation, and development of graphics, as well as what graphics refers to. In this sense, a framework of graphics is proposed based on elements of the graph.
